That Music Fest Returns to Durham Bulls Athletic Park, A Celebration of North Carolina Food, Beer & Music!
Presented by Come Hear N.C. Capitol Broadcasting Company recently announced the return of That Music Fest on Saturday, October 14 at Durham Bulls Athletic Park. This marks the second year of That Music Fest and will be a celebration of North Carolina food, beer, and music. Applications Now Being Accepted for 2023 WRAL Azalea Celebration
The 37th Annual WRAL Azalea Celebration is now accepting applications from non-profits for the 2023 plant giveaway. Sponsored by WRAL-TV, MIX 101.5 WRAL-FM, FOX 50, WRAL.com and NC Beautiful, the Azalea Celebration promotes environmental education, beautification and stewardship by awarding azalea plants to non-profits in North Carolina.
